Charlotte Brontë's "Jane Eyre," hailed as a literary classic, continues to enchant audiences, transcending time and resonating with the emotions of readers and theatregoers alike. We explore the captivating world of "Jane Eyre" as it is portrayed on stage in this investigation, celebrating its enduring appeal.

 

Reinventing a Classic:

When the curtain rises on plays such as the celebrated performance of "Jane Eyre," or any other theatrical production in the same city, it reveals a recreated classic that seamlessly blends the depth of Brontë's narrative with the unique interpretation of exceptional directors and actors. The classic tale of love, courage, and social rebellion comes alive, presenting a unique perspective that will captivate both devoted fans and those unfamiliar with the story.

 

A Theatrical Extravaganza:

The enchantment of " Jane Eyre " extends beyond the pages of the novel, manifesting itself in the meticulous staging and exceptional performances. Every aspect contributes to the creation of a theatrical spectacle that leaves an unforgettable mark on the collective imagination, from the magnificently striking sets that transport the audience to the moors of Thornfield Hall to the nuanced portrayal of Jane's indomitable spirit by the principal actors.

 

Cultural Effects:

"Jane Eyre" in the theatre holds cultural significance that extends far beyond the confines of a single production, sparking debates about social conventions, gender roles, and the quest for individuality. As audiences witness Jane's evolving journey on stage, they are prompted to reflect on themes as relevant today as they were in the 19th century, underscoring the timelessness of Brontë's story.

 

"Jane Eyre" shines like a literary light in the realm of dramatic magnificence. The enduring appeal of this masterpiece continues to weave its seductive spell, calling on audiences to immerse themselves in the timeless beauty of a story that transcends decades, whether through a performance of the same name or in any theatre in a bustling metropolis.
